I saw Doctor Zhivago last Saturday night. I had previosly spent an intense eight week period making some of the major props for the production and assisting in minor prop adjustments. It was wonderful to see everything in context on stage. Anthony Warlow was mesmerising (as always!) and Lucy Maunder a delight. The production is clean and classy with great sound and deserves to do well. Having not seen the film (mea culpa, mea culpa!) I had no preconceptions and had a memorable night at the theatre.
